Musings of an Uninspired Artist is a 2022 zero budget indie film made by Indian filmmaker Ronit Jadhav. This is his second indie feature. The film was shot in May 2020, during the first COVID-19 lockdown, with no budget, no cast and no crew[1]. The film premiered at the 2nd Diorama International Film Festival[2], and since has been selected in 11 international film festivals.

Plot

In 2020, when the world is facing a global pandemic, an unnamed artist muses over his lack of inspiration. He is a filmmaker who's working for a film review website. Whatever little time he gets for himself, he spends in artistic pursuits like writing poems, short stories, sketching, and video making. During this time, he faces the stress of possible layoffs, a landlord demanding to be paid early, relationship troubles, all the while dealing with the existential dread of his own being. As the days pass by with seemingly no progress, he continues to question his craft, and his future.[3]

Production

Development

By April 2020, Ronit Jadhav had already begun to feel the isolation and negativity of the lockdown affect him strongly. The mounting stress resulted in him channeling the same into making a film that tried to realistically document the feelings of isolation[4]. To further augment the feeling of isolation, the entire film takes place in just one room.

Filming

Ronit made use of his old Canon 600D camera to shoot the film, and his OnePlus3 as an audio recorder. Since he didn't have proper equipment to make this film with, he had to get creative, and therefore used screen-recordings and even his laptop camera[5].

While there was no formal script or screenplay, once the idea for the film developed, Ronit made a sequence of events, and that served as the script. That meant a lot of the film's scenes and dialogues were improvised, even the poems that the character types out on screen[5].

Editing

The lack of equipment meant that Ronit had to make use of his old laptop to edit the film and compose the music on free software. This meant that rendering and exporting took longer than usual, significantly slowing down the process. However, the first cut of the film was ready by August 2020.
